Some of you may be familiar with a ritual of the blogosphere known as "Caturday," or, to those who just can't wait, "Friday Night Cat Blogging." Practitioners post funny pictures of cats with funny, frequently meta or political captions. Then, along came the iconic "I can has cheezburger?" (http://icanhascheezburger.com/about/), and the meme really took off. Now known as LOLcats, the pics are not unlike the old motivational poster "Hang in there!" with a kittten hanging from a branch, but they're a lot more warped.
